你查询的IP:[119.128.229.226]  地理位置:中国–广东–东莞

最新查询119.78.178.101 125.213.17.218 119.254.125.37 118.242.12.112 124.126.109.229 119.20.136.132 117.128.15.225 124.88.235.250 118.66.249.177 119.128.229.226 58.30.108.133 116.204.15.197 202.130.0.155 168.160.152.233 116.8.180.231 122.51.229.238 116.196.93.244 119.27.64.140 203.92.160.136 221.192.97.114 218.64.96.227 202.96.143.179 125.58.128.101 59.155.119.143 202.127.216.23 119.28.45.136 210.79.224.30 116.95.207.171 203.174.7.32 218.40.86.208 117.103.128.202